Workers' Compensation
People who have been injured by asbestos exposure can file for workers compensation benefits. Workers' compensation benefits could include medical expenses, partial wages, and other costs that are incurred due to workplace injuries. However, workers' comp claims might not be the best option for those who are exposed to asbestos since they have a limited time limit to claim and also offer less benefits in comparison to mesothelioma and personal injury lawsuits.
An experienced attorney can determine if an asbestos-related illness is a work-related injury and determine if the victim is eligible for workers' compensation. A lawyer can also help explain the state-specific laws governing workers' compensation. They can also assist in meeting the deadlines which vary from state to state. An attorney can also advise on alternative legal options for obtaining compensation, such as filing mesothelioma lawsuits or asbestos trust fund claim.
A lawyer can also identify the most likely sources of liability for a person's asbestos-related disease. Personal Injury
Asbestos lawyers assist victims who were exposed to asbestos but suffer from a condition such as mesothelioma. The condition is diagnosed 15 to 60 years after exposure and can be fatal. In addition to filing a lawsuit against the company responsible for exposure, victims may also be eligible for financial compensation from asbestos victim trust funds.
Asbestos is composed of fine, tough fibres. The mineral's resistance to fire, heat, and chemicals made it a sought-after material for industrial manufacturers during the 20th century. Unfortunately, the manufacturers were not able to reveal or actively concealed asbestos' dangers and caused the deaths of thousands of Americans.
Victims who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ease such as mesothelioma, or lung cancer, are able to file a personal injury lawsuit against the companies who manufactured and distributed or installed the deadly material. The lawsuits seek compensation for medical bills, lost wages and pain and suffering.
New York law generally gives plaintiffs three years from the date they were diagnosed to bring an action for personal injury. However, this statute of limitations is usually extended in asbestos cases since symptoms typically do not appear for 30 to 50 years following the initial exposure.
